It takes time to determine ADHD. Only certified mental health professionals can give accurate diagnoses. Before an assessment is conducted you'll have to fill out a questionnaire that requires you to rate your personal behavior as well as the behaviour of others in different social settings. The test takes longer than a regular mental examination and could take two sessions before a diagnosis is given. The assessment is a structured clinical interview conducted by an ADHD specialist. The family member's report may be used to provide additional information, as well.

Private ADHD assessments are preferred due to their convenience. However, this service comes with its own set-of issues. Reports are often incomplete and do not provide clear diagnostic thresholds. Private ADHD assessments might not provide the thorough examination needed to determine the diagnosis. These diagnoses might not be accepted in other clinics because they are not accompanied by an extensive examination. In certain instances the private ADHD assessment was conducted by the therapist who does not have any formal training or certifications in clinical therapy.

In a private ADHD assessment, you may also bring a spouse or relative. The therapist will ask you questions about your child or adult. After looking over the results, the psychiatrist will write a thorough report with treatment recommendations. To rule out any other possible conditions, additional tests and tests may be required. This kind of assessment includes an assessment, a comprehensive report, as well as recommendations for treatment options. The reports can be sent to your GP or to other third-party providers. A letter will be sent to students , confirming the diagnosis and supporting your eligibility to be eligible for Disabled Students allowance. You will also receive suggestions for studying skills support tutoring, as well as the use of an additional bedroom.

Private adhd diagnosis scotland private tests often don't provide enough information to demonstrate diagnostic thresholds or clarify whether an in-depth examination was conducted. If the results are not enough, patients may not be eligible for treatment at other clinics. Private ADHD assessment reports can be written by someone who does not have clinical training, qualifications, or clinical experience. This can lead to concerns about the validity of the diagnosis, and could hinder treatment.
